Molson Coors says it has achieved the aims of its 2019 Revitalization Plan: now it wants to refine that strategy to accelerate growth. From digital transformation to ‘aggressive premiumization’, here’s how it’s going to do that.
UK soft drink company Britvic has completed the acquisition of the Extra Power energy drink brand from GlobalBev; also acquiring three additional soft drinks brands – energy brand Flying Horse, juice brand Juxx and acai smoothie brand Amazoo.

Beam Suntory will establish its own route-to-market strategy in France with the launch of Beam Suntory France in January 2024: with a team across sales, marketing and corporate functions supporting the in-market commercial business.
